Disability sh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ing showers to improve accessibility and safety for individuals with mobility challenges.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old entryways, grab bars, and non-slip flooring to create a more user-friendly bathing environment. Local contractors focus on customizing the shower space to meet specific needs, ensuring ease of use and reducing the risk of slips and falls. This type of installation is often recommended for seniors, individuals recovering from injuries, or those living with conditions that limit mobility.

Many of the problems that disability shower installation helps solve are related to difficulty stepping over high tub walls, reaching fixtures comfortably, or maintaining stability while bathing. Traditional showers can pose hazards for people with limited strength or balance issues, increasing the risk of accidents. By upgrading to accessible shower designs, homeowners can create safer, more manageable bathing routines. These modifications can also help prevent injuries and provide greater independence for individuals who may otherwise require assistance with daily hygiene tasks.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Piqua, OH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or shower modifications or repairs range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like replacing fixtures or fixing leaks.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Partial or Custom Installations - Installing a new shower or making significant modifications us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ects can push beyond this range, depending on materials and design choices.

Full Shower Replacement - Replacing an entire shower enclosure often falls in the $2,500-$5,000 range. Many projects are completed within this band, but more elaborate setups or custom features can increase the cost.

Complex or Specialty Installations - Highly customized or accessible shower installations can cost $5,000 or more. These projects are less common but are necessary for specific accessibility needs or high-end finishes, with costs varying based on scope and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of disability showers are available for installation? Local contractors can install a variety of disability showers, including roll-in, walk-in, and curbless designs, tailored to specific mobility needs.

How can a disability shower be customized for accessibility? Service providers can customize showers with features like grab bars, seating, handheld sprayers,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and usability.

Are there different installation options for small or narrow bathrooms? Yes, local professionals can adapt disability shower installations to fit smaller or uniquely shaped bathrooms, ensuring accessibility without sacrificing space.

What are the common features included in disability shower installations? Common features include low thresholds, grab bars, built-in seating, and easy-to-reach controls, all designed to improve safety and comfort.
